Questions about Bohdie

  • What type of living environment is this breed usually best suited for?

    Labrador Retrievers are highly adaptable but thrive best in homes with plenty of space to move around, such as houses with yards. They love being around people and are well-suited for active families.

  • How much outdoor space does this breed typically need?

    Labrador Retrievers enjoy regular play and exercise, so a home with a fenced yard is ideal. Daily walks and opportunities for running help keep them healthy and happy.

  • Is this breed typically suitable for homes with children?

    Labrador Retrievers are known for their gentle and patient nature, making them excellent companions for children of all ages.
